Ruth CAVERLEY Obituary

CAVERLEY, Ruth Margaret Peacefully, at Belleville General Hospital on Wednesday, January 3, 2018. Beloved wife of Bill (deceased 2008) of 49 years. Dear mother of Clifford, Karen, Stephen (Laura) and Renee (Brendan). Cherished grandmother of Mick, Hailey, Keira, Ethan, Gabriel, Daniel, Anthony and Diana. Survived by brother John (Dee) Cooney. She will be dearly remembered by her brother-in-law Donald Stephen and sisters-in-law Jill Stephen, Elizabeth Cooney and Eva Cooney. Loving aunt of John, Patty, Theresa, Margo, Peter, Veronica, Marlene, Paul, Shannon, Erinn, Bill, Kathleen, D'Arcy, Christopher and Andrew. Resting at PAUL O'CONNOR FUNERAL HOME, 1939 Lawrence Ave. E. (between Pharmacy and Warden), on Sunday from 2-4 and 6-8 p.m. Funeral Mass on Monday morning at 10:30 a.m. in St. Bonaventure Church (Leslie, south of Lawrence). Interment Mount Hope Cemetery. Special thanks to the doctors, nurses and staff of the Oncology Department and the 5th floor at Belleville General Hospital, and to the staff at Eden Place Retirement and Wellness Home in Belleville. In lieu of flowers, donations to Mother Teresa's Missionaries of Charity, 185 Dunn Ave., Toronto, ON M6K 2S1, would be appreciated.
